Time Zones and Broadcast Windows
One of the most important aspects of the NBA schedule for today is the local time zone of each game. A tipoff at 7:00 PM in one city might be 10:00 PM in another, which is critical information for live viewing. Always check the game time listed in your local time to avoid confusion.
Broadcast availability also varies significantly. While some games appear on national networks like ESPN or TNT, others are relegated to regional sports networks or specific streaming services. Double-checking the broadcaster prevents the frustration of searching for a game that is not available in your area.
Strategic Viewing and Game Analysis
Watching the games on the NBA schedule for today strategically can enhance your understanding of the league. Paying attention to back-to-back games reveals how teams manage rest and player load management. You might notice starters resting late in a season if they played a tough game the night before.
Analyzing the outcomes of these games provides immediate insights into the league's current trends. A surprise upset can shift the dynamics of a division race overnight. Staying current with the daily results keeps you informed for discussions and future betting lines.
